Those Poor Bastards New Album -Gospel Haunted
Premier Gothic Country band Those Poor Bastards have just announced they will be releasing a new album, Gospel Haunted, on June 15. The project will be available on CD, and a limited edition clear vinyl. There will be a limited edition Gospel Outtakes 7″ on vinyl as well. Here’s the blurb from the band:
“Those Poor Bastards fifth full length album is an ungodly nightmare of salvation, dementia and doom. Features the twelve and a half minute misanthropic epic Ill At Ease, and fire and brimstone favorite “Glory Amen.”" Gospel Outtakes is: “Three discarded orphans from Gospel Haunted.”

Like I reported a couple of days ago, Hank III’s new album Rebel Within is going to be released on May 25th, 2010. We now have the track list and cover art (see below), and you can pre-order either the CD, or LP+CD set.
Fans are being asked to pre-order Rebel Within for a number of reasons. First, pre-orders are used by labels and distributors to gauge the strength of an upcoming project. Of course nothing is for certain (esp. with Curb Records), but if an album has really strong pre-orders, they might decide to make more CD’s, give the album better distribution, or promote it better.
Pre-orders also factor in big when it comes to album charts. If you ask me, charts don’t mean very much these days, but when Hank III’s last album Damn Right, Rebel Proud charted #2 on Billboard’s Country Charts, it was like a shot right across Music Row’s bow. That #2 rating was due in large part to the amount of album pre-orders, and being that high in the charts helped get Hank III’s name out to the masses, and other REAL country band’s names out by proxy.

My personal most anticipated release of 2009, A Bitter Harvest, which is a collaboration between Rachel Brooke and Lonesome Wyatt of Those Poor Bastards, is now available for previewing and pre-order!
The album is available on CD, vinyl, and a limited edition white vinyl (only 100 copies), and they all can be pre-ordered by CLICKING HERE.
